Abstract

American civilian and military leaders must dismiss the fatally flawed theory that time is on China’s side in the struggle over the fate of Taiwan. The real danger of a PRC attack is in this decade, when Taiwan is most vulnerable, not in the next. Closer military ties with Taiwan, more cautious dealings with China, a strengthened U.S. naval and air presence in the western Pacific, and complementary nonmilitary measures are needed.
